Output d66e507004bc7f9e9543bb94aa062e79446c88b57ee78fd34b0220f2661fba8c:0

value
12163709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9aca08158ddfcf52a5a9e8a3e7ffe6054081d26 OP_EQUAL
address
3MXyMW9ZRZvP9zegYvYVc3eWagm9Nvx4x5
transaction
d66e507004bc7f9e9543bb94aa062e79446c88b57ee78fd34b0220f2661fba8c
spent
true